Windows with composite frames
Composite frame windows are among the most durable and versatile window options available today. They come in a wide range of styles and materials and are easy to maintain. They are more costly than other options but they last for an extended period of time.
Wood is still very popular, but composite-framed windows can help you save money on your energy bills. These windows come with a variety of advantages over vinyl or fiberglass. They are more durable and require less maintenance. They also have a classic look. There are a variety of styles and colors available.
A composite frame window is comprised of a uPVC (unplasticized polyvinyl chloride) frame, which is then wrapped in an imitation wood material. The material is usually a thermoplastic polymer, but it could also be recycled wood or metal. It is also known as an engineered wood frame. These windows can be made to order by using RAL color matching from a variety of manufacturers. This will allow you to match your current decor.
Wood and vinyl are the most sought-after window materials. Vinyl is an affordable option that can be tailored to fit your home. Vinyl is lightweight and requires little maintenance. It is also available in a wide range of colors. In contrast to wood, the color is baked into the material, meaning it will not fade.
While wood and fiberglass are the most popular choices for window frames, composite materials that are made from wood chips and recycled plastic are a viable alternative. This new material is available in a variety of colors and has the same thermal properties as traditional wood, but with lower maintenance features. When compared to vinyl this material offers a low thermal expansion rate , and a higher strength.

Framed windows made of UPVC
If you're in search of high-quality UPVC frames in Harrow You should look no further than uPVC Windows Harrow. These windows are perfect for both modern and period homes. They can be custom designed to match any style and are available in a range of colors and finishes. There are numerous designs to pick from, including tilt and turn windows, as well as french windows.
Choosing UPVC frame windows will guarantee that your home is warmer and quieter. You'll never have mold or mildew issues. The frames are weatherproof, tough and easy to clean. This makes them a great choice for anyone who wants to save money on energy costs.
The most appealing feature of UPVC frames is their durability and resistance to rot and indestructibility. It is important to maintain your frame. You can get your frames fixed or replaced by a window repair company.
UPVC frames can be constructed in any colour, and there are hundreds of shades available. If you're looking for white, cream, a neutral color or something more striking, you'll find the right shade. UPVC is the most durable material that is available for frames and you can be sure they'll last for years.
Another advantage to UPVC is its ability not to fade or lose its colour throughout its lifetime. It is also tested to ensure that it will not fade under the harsh sun. Even if your uPVC window frames start to fade, you can have them repaired by a professional to bring back their color. As opposed to wooden frames UPVC frames are a long-term investment and will not rot or warp like wooden frames.
